Вики Сообщества
Advertisement
Вики Сообщества

Редактор исходного кода, который также называется редактор 2010 года — ранняя версия редактора MediaWiki, в котором отсутствует визуальный редактор и редактирование ведётся только в режиме исходного кода. Этот редактор можно использовать как альтернативу визуальному редактору на страницах со сложным кодом или если вы опытный редактор.

UCP Редактор исходного кода

Общий вид редактора.

Описание

Панель редактирования

На панели редактирования вверху страницы редакторам доступны следующие функции:

В меню «Дополнительно» расположены следующие функции:

Помимо вышеперечисленного на панели редактирования есть:

  • Меню для вставки различных символов и букв;
  • Короткая справка с примерами работы в викитексте;

Под областью редактирования

Под областью редактирования находятся три панели:

  • С помощью первой можно дать краткое описание сделанных правок, указать, что правка является малой, добавить страницу в отслеживаемые, записать страницу, открыть предпросмотр страницы, посмотреть внесённые изменения, отменить свои правки полностью.
  • Ниже расположено меню «быстрой вставки». Его можно создать или отредактировать на странице MediaWiki:Edittools. Если на вашей вики этой страницы не существует, то меню «быстрой вставки» отображаться не будет.
  • В самом низу находится раскрывающийся список шаблонов, которые используются на этой странице.

Некорректное отображение текстового курсора в тёмных темах

На вики с тёмной темой при включённой подсветке синтаксиса текстовый курсор принимает чёрный цвет и, как правило, сливается с фоном. Поскольку, согласно заявлениям техников ФЭНДОМа, ошибки в редакторе-2010 исправляться не будут, для решения этой проблемы есть два способа:

  • не пользоваться подсветкой синтаксиса в редакторе;
  • принудительно задать цвет текстового курсора через таблицу стилей.

Во втором случае необходимо добавить в общую таблицу стилей MediaWiki:Common.css код изменения цвета текстового курсора.

Для браузеров, поддерживающих обновление CSS 2018 года

В 2018 году в CSS введён элемент caret-color, позволяющий задавать цвет текстового курсора. Для браузеров, поддерживающих его, вопрос решается просто.

.CodeMirror {
    caret-color: white; /* впишите нужный Вам цвет */
}

Возможно, также поможет

.CodeMirror {
    caret-color: auto;
}

Для браузеров, не поддерживающих обновление CSS 2018 года

Для всех остальных браузеров помогает способ, придуманный участником Black Spaceship. Способ имитирует курсор при помощи левой границы элемента, поэтому «курсор» в этом случае может казаться больше, чем обычно.

.CodeMirror-cursor {
    border-left: 1px solid white; /* впишите нужный Вам цвет */
}

См. также

Advertisement